    Abstract: Decision-making is one of the key parts of the research on vehicle longitudinal autonomous driving. Considering the behavior of human drivers when designing autonomous driving decision-making strategies is a current research hotspot. In longitudinal autonomous driving decision-making strategies, traditional rule-based decision-making strategies are difficult to apply to complex scenarios. Current decision-making methods that use reinforcement learning and deep reinforcement learning construct reward functions designed with safety, comfort, and economy. Compared with human drivers, the obtained decision strategies still have big gaps. Focusing on the above problems, this paper uses the driver’s behavior data to design the reward function of the deep reinforcement learning algorithm through BP neural network fitting, and uses the deep reinforcement learning DQN algorithm and the DDPG algorithm to establish two driver-like longitudinal autonomous driving decision-making models. The simulation experiment compares the decision-making effect of the two models with the driver curve. The results shows that the two algorithms can realize driver-like decision-making, and the consistency of the DDPG algorithm and human driver behavior is higher than that of the DQN algorithm, the effect of the DDPG algorithm is better than the DQN algorithm.

    Abstract: The study investigates the braking characteristics of heavy-load five-axle special vehicle to improve the braking safety of it. The mechanical system with strong coupling is studied by means of multi-body dynamics analysis method, and the refined vehicle dynamics model including braking system, suspension system, steering system, and other components is established via platform of Adams/Car. Through road test experiments, the accuracy and reliability of the model under conditions of 80 m constant turning radius circle and emergency braking of 60 km/h initial speed are verified. The classical ABS (Anti-lock Braking System) control strategy with logic threshold including a road recognition module and a slip ratio calculation module is established in Simulink, which matches the ABS control system of 6 S/6 M for the five-axle special vehicle well. By changing adhesion conditions of a single road and the control channel modes of the split-mu road, the control effect of the ABS control system on the braking performance of the five-axle vehicle is determined by the co-simulation. The experimental and simulation results indicate the following: (1) The vehicle dynamics model can effectively simulate the structure of the actual vehicle mechanical system and mechanical constraints, and has good braking performance and steering performance; (2) ABS external control system and heavy-load five-axle vehicle model can be matched, and during the control process, logic thresholds need to be repeatedly adjusted to adapt to different types of roads. (3) The change of road adhesion coefficient will affect the control effect of ABS. The baking performance can be improved more in low adhesion road than in high adhesion road. (4) Split-mu road is more special and has a great impact on the lateral stability of braking. It can be seen through comparative analysis of high-selection and low-selection control that braking safety is better under low selection control mode.

    Abstract: A novel approach to recycling of copper and aluminum fragments in the crushed products of spent lithium iron phosphate batteries was proposed to achieve their eco-friendly processing. The model of pneumatic separation that determines the optimal airflow velocity was established using aerodynamics. The influence of the airflow velocity, and the density and thickness, and their ratios, of the aluminum and copper fragments on pneumatic separation were evaluated. The results show that the optimal airflow velocities of copper and aluminum fragments with and without the electrode materials are 3.27m/s and 1.67m/s, respectively. The accuracy and reliability of the present model was verified using a pneumatic separation experiment. It is concluded that graded pneumatic separation is unnecessary for the crushed particle size more than 9 mm. The experimentally determined optimal airflow velocity of the copper and aluminum fragments with and without the electrode materials is 3.3m/s and 1.7m/s, respectively. The mass fractions of the copper and aluminum fragments upon removal of the electrode materials after pneumatic separation are 97% and 96%, respectively, and both with the electrode material achieve 97.0%. The theoretically obtained optimal airflow velocities have good agreements with the experimentally obtained ones.

    Abstract: In this paper, the caster-and-camber-based reconfiguration of the trafficability metrics of mobile robots is first discussed. The trafficability metrics of the reconfigurable mobile robots, such as the equivalent lateral and longitudinal stability margins with non-linear characteristics, can be built up using the geometrical projection approach. We next propose a modified Harmony Search method to deal with the constrained optimization problems, which is based on the direct handling of the given constraints. It is further applied to obtain the optimal configurable prototypes of a mobile robot.

    Abstract: We investigated whether mean platelet volume (MPV) is independently associated with the carotid intima–media thickness (cIMT) in normotensive, euglycemic, and normolipidemic middle-aged and elderly adults. A total of 256 males and 398 females were enrolled from the Changfeng Study. Compared to male patients with MPV in the first quintile, male patients with MPV in the fifth quintile had greater cIMTs and higher prevalence of carotid plaque. After adjusting for conventional cardiovascular disease risk factors, male participants with MPV in the fifth quintile had a 1.669-fold increased risk of carotid plaques relative to those in the lowest quintiles. In female patients, the cIMTs and prevalence of carotid plaque were not significantly different among the groups. These results suggest that MPV is independently associated with carotid atherosclerosis in normotensive, euglycemic, and normolipidemic males. The MPV could be an easily measured marker of atherosclerosis for males.

    Abstract: Rhabdomyosarcoma (RMS), a malignant mesenchymal neoplasm derived from skeletal muscle, is relatively rare in both human and veterinary medicine. Here we report an unusual case of invasive spindle-cell RMS (SCRMS) with bone infiltration and pathologic fracture in a 3.5-y-old intact female Bulldog. Radiographically, a large, predominantly osteolytic mass in the tibia and fibula of the left hindlimb had features typical of a malignant primary bone tumor. Clinically, osteosarcoma was suspected, and the leg was amputated. Histologically, the mass was composed of loosely interwoven spindle-cell fascicles; tumor cells were fusiform with cigar-shaped nuclei and abundant eosinophilic cytoplasm. The neoplastic cells were strongly immunopositive for vimentin, muscle-specific actin, desmin, myogenin, and myoD1. Invasive SCRMS with osteolysis was diagnosed based on the histologic examination and immunohistochemical (IHC) stains. The dog was alive without any evidence of local recurrence or distant metastasis 18 mo post-surgery. RMS should be included in the differential diagnosis when osteolysis occurs; IHC staining confirmation is of great value for definitive diagnosis and treatment planning.

    Abstract: MicroRNAs (miRNAs) function as gene expression switches, and participate in diverse pathophysiological processes of spinal cord injury (SCI). Olfactory ensheathing cells (OECs) can alleviate pathological injury and facilitate functional recovery after SCI. However, the mechanisms by which OECs restore function are not well understood. This study aims to determine whether silencing miR-199a-5p would enhance the beneficial effects of the OECs. In this study, we measured miR-199a-5p levels in rat spinal cords with and without injury, with and without OEC transplants. Then, we transfected OECs with the sh-miR-199a-5p lentiviral vector to reduce miR-199a-5p expression and determined the effects of these OECs in SCI rats by Basso–Beattie–Bresnahan (BBB) locomotor scores, diffusion tensor imaging (DTI), and histological methods. We used western blotting to measure protein levels of Slit1, Robo2, and srGAP2. Finally, we used the dual-luciferase reporter assay to assess the relationship between miR-199-5p and Slit1, Robo2, and srGAP2 expression. We found that SCI significantly increased miR-199a-5p levels ( P 〈 0.05), and OEC transplants significantly reduced miR-199a-5p expression ( P 〈 0.05). Knockdown of miR-199a-5p in OECs had a better therapeutic effect on SCI rats, indicated by higher BBB scores and fractional anisotropy values on DTI, as well as histological findings. Reducing miR-199a-5p levels in transplanted OECs markedly increased spinal cord protein levels of Slit1, Robo2, and srGAP2. Our results demonstrated that transplantation of sh-miR-199a-5p-modified OECs promoted functional recovery in SCI rats, suggesting that miR-199a-5p knockdown was more beneficial to the therapeutic effects of OEC transplants. These findings provided new insights into miRNAs-mediated therapeutic mechanisms of OECs, which helps us to develop therapeutic strategies based on miRNAs and optimize cell therapy for SCI.

    Abstract: Approximately 54.8% of patients with breast abscesses discontinue breastfeeding due to the lack of adequate breastfeeding support. Research aims We aimed to (1) examine the difference in milk volume produced by healthy breasts and breasts with abscesses; and (2) to explore the changes in milk volume before and after comprehensive management. Method A prospective, consecutive series study was designed. Lactating patients ( N = 50) with breast abscesses were selected from March 2017 to November 2018. The volume and frequency of milk expression of the affected and the unaffected breast were recorded every 24 hr before and after comprehensive management. The difference in the milk volume produced by healthy breasts (control) and breasts with abscesses, as well as the milk volume produced by each breast before and after comprehensive management, was determined. Results There was a significant difference in the milk volume produced by healthy breasts and breasts with abscess before ( t = 3.016; p = .004) and after ( t = 4.336; p 〈 .001) comprehensive management. The frequency of milk expression was significantly higher after comprehensive management than before it ( z = −6.145; p 〈 .001); the milk volume produced by each side significantly increased after comprehensive management (healthy breasts: t = −4.789; p 〈 .001; breasts with abscess: t = 2.555; p = .014). Conclusion The total milk volume produced by breasts with abscesses can be less than that produced by healthy breasts. The management of abscesses by increasing the frequency of milk expression and degree of emptying can help mothers increase their milk volume.

    Abstract: An immunochromatographic strip was developed for the detection of an antibody against Porcine hemagglutinating encephalomyelitis virus (PHEV). Colloidal gold–labeled rabbit anti-pig immunoglobulin G (IgG) was used as the detection reagent, and the PHEV recombinant antigens and goat anti-rabbit IgG were coated on the prototype strip and the control lines, respectively. The immunochromatographic strip was capable of specifically detecting PHEV antibodies in serum with a hemagglutination inhibition (HI) titer of 2 within 10 min. Storage of the strips at room temperature for 6 months or at 4°C for 12 months did not change their sensitivity and specificity. Using HI as a reference test, the relative specificity and sensitivity of the immunochromatographic strip were determined to be 93.41% and 98.42%, respectively. There was a strong agreement between the results obtained by HI and the immunochromatographic strips (κ = 0.926). Additionally, there was a strong agreement between enzyme-linked immunosorbent assay and immunochromatographic strips (κ = 0.929). When the immunochromatographic strip was used for serological diagnosis of 1,117 serum samples in Jilin Province in China, the seropositivity ranged from 6.5% in the Liaoyuan District to 81.6% in the Changchun District. Furthermore, many piglets were seropositive to PHEV, indicating the possible transfer of maternal antibodies via the colostrum. Based on the high specificity, sensitivity, and stability of the immunochromatographic strip, it would be suitable for on-site detection of PHEV antibodies in order to monitor PHEV infections in an animal population.

    Abstract: A reliable model is needed to estimate the risk of postoperative recurrence and the benefits of postoperative radiotherapy (PORT) in patients with thoracic esophageal squamous cell cancer (TESCC). Methods: The study retrospectively reviewed 3652 TESCC patients in stage IB-IVA after radical esophagectomy, with or without PORT. In one institution as the training cohort ( n = 1620), independent risk factors associated with locoregional recurrence (LRR), identified by the competing-risks regression, were used to establish a predicting nomogram, which was validated in an external cohort ( n = 1048). Area under curve (AUC) values of receiver operating characteristic curves were calculated to evaluate discrimination. Risk stratification was conducted using a decision tree analysis based on the cumulative point score of the LRR nomogram. After balancing the baseline of characteristics between treatment groups by inverse probability of treatment weighting, the effect of PORT was evaluated in each risk group. Results: Sex, age, tumor location, tumor grade, and N category were identified as independent risk factors for LRR and added into the nomogram. The AUC values were 0.638 and 0.706 in the training and validation cohorts, respectively. Three risk groups were established. For patients in the intermediate- and high-risk groups, PORT significantly improved the 5-year overall survival by 10.2% and 9.4%, respectively ( p  〈  0.05). Although PORT was significantly associated with reduced LRR in the low-risk group, overall survival was not improved. Conclusion: The nomogram can effectively estimate the individual risk of LRR, and patients in the intermediate- and high-risk groups are highly recommended to undergo PORT.
